摘要
We examine theoretically the optical force exerted on a dielectric sphere by the evanescent field of a Gaussian beam, where multiple scattering of light between the sphere and the prism substrate is considered. We derive first an expression of the nth order field (n greater than or equal to 1) that is scattered by the sphere and we then formulate the optical force due to the scattered fields up to nth order. Numerical results show that the effect of multiple scattering up to third order exerted on the optical force is within the extent of similar to 10% in resonance regions but it is negligible in off-resonance regions.
